Ammu's thought marriage was a fairy tale – full of love and magic, ends when her cop-husband Ravi hit her for the very first time. What Ammu thought was a one-off incident soon turned into a never-ending cycle of abuse, trapping her and breaking her soul and spirit. Pushed to her limits, Ammu teams up with an unlikely ally to break free.

Ammu is definitely worth watching for those who appreciate intense dramas that explore the complexities of domestic abuse and personal resilience. The film presents a harrowing yet empowering journey of its protagonist, showcasing powerful performances that resonate emotionally with viewers.
Ammu tells the story of a woman trapped in an abusive marriage with her cop-husband, Ravi. Initially believing in a fairy tale romance, she faces the harsh reality of domestic violence. The film follows her struggle for freedom and self-empowerment, highlighting the emotional and physical scars of her experience.
Ammu is not suitable for children due to its mature themes, including domestic violence and emotional abuse. The film contains scenes that may be distressing for younger viewers, making it more appropriate for adult audiences.
Spoiler Alert: At the end of Ammu, the protagonist makes a courageous decision to break free from her abusive relationship. With the help of an unexpected ally, she confronts her husband and takes the first steps towards reclaiming her life, symbolising hope and resilience.
Films similar to Ammu include 'The Colour Purple', 'Precious', and 'Enough', all of which tackle themes of abuse, survival, and empowerment. These films share a focus on female protagonists who confront and overcome oppressive circumstances.
As of now, there is no official announcement regarding a sequel to Ammu. The film stands alone, focusing on the protagonist's journey and her quest for liberation from abuse.
While Ammu is a fictional narrative, it draws inspiration from real-life experiences of domestic abuse. The film aims to shed light on the struggles faced by many women in similar situations, making it relatable and poignant.
Ammu is not a horror film, but it contains intense and distressing scenes that may evoke fear and anxiety regarding domestic violence. The film's emotional weight and realism might be unsettling for some viewers.
